Disneys Wilderness Lodge

Featuring totem poles, pine trees, and rock formations, Disney's Wilderness Lodge recreates the majestic feel of America's National Park lodges and is located approximately 26 miles from Orlando International Airport. Local attractions include Disney's Magic Kingdom® and Disney's Animal Kingdom® Theme Parks. Transportation to all Walt Disney World® Resort areas is available by ferry or bus.Those that love the outdoors will enjoy several recreational activities at this resort. An outdoor swimming pool, children's pool, and two whirlpools are located on site. The 12-story Fire Rock Geyser periodically shoots water into the air. Guests can soak up the sun on Bay Lake Beach, rent a pontoon, canopy, or mini-motorboat, and enjoy a specialty cruise. Guests may also rent a bicycle to use on the jogging trail. The onsite fitness center features exercise equipment, massage therapies, and a sauna. Additional amenities include a video arcade, kids' club, playground, video rentals, babysitting services, parking, laundry facilities, and laundry services. Dining options include Pacific Northwest cuisine at Artist Point, barbeque-flavored fare at Whispering Canyon Cafe, and several eateries at Roaring Fork Snacks.With Extra Magic Hours, guests staying at a Walt Disney World® Resort have even more chances to experience the magic. Each day one of the Disney Theme Parks opens an hour early or stays open up to three hours after regular Park closing, so guests can enjoy easy access to select attractions - even the most popular ones.
